SEK1/MKK4 (phospho-Ser257/Thr261) Rabbit Polyclonal Antibody

제품 개요

이 항체는 인간 SEK1/MKK4 단백질의 Ser257 및 Thr261 인산화 부위를 인식하는 토끼 폴리클로날 항체입니다. MAPK 신호전달 경로 연구 및 세포 내 인산화 조절 기전 분석에 적합합니다.

제품 정보

항목 내용
Product Name SEK1/MKK4 (phospho-Ser257/Thr261) rabbit pAb
Alternative Names Dual specificity mitogen-activated protein kinase kinase 4 (MAP kinase kinase 4), MAPKK 4, JNK-activating kinase 1, MAPK/ERK kinase 4, MEK 4, SAPK/ERK kinase 1, SEK1, Stress-activated protein kinase kinase 1, SAPK kinase 1, SAPKK-1, SAPKK1, c-Jun N-terminal kinase kinase 1, JNKK
Applications WB; ELISA; IHC
Recommended Dilutions WB: 1:500–2000; IHC-p: 1:50–300; ELISA: 1:2000–20000
Immunogen Synthesized phospho peptide around human SEK1 (Ser257 and Thr261)
Host Rabbit
Storage -20°C / 1 year
Clonality Polyclonal
Isotype IgG
Concentration 1 mg/ml
Observed Band 44 kDa
Gene ID (Human) 6416
Human Swiss-Prot No. P45985
Cellular Localization Cytoplasm, Nucleus
Species Reactivity Human; Mouse; Rat

Background

This gene encodes a member of the mitogen-activated protein kinase (MAPK) family. Members of this family act as integration points for multiple biochemical signals and are involved in diverse cellular processes such as proliferation, differentiation, transcription regulation, and development. They form a three-tiered signaling module composed of MAPKKKs, MAPKKs, and MAPKs. This protein is phosphorylated at serine and threonine residues by MAPKKKs and subsequently phosphorylates downstream MAPK targets at threonine and tyrosine residues. In mouse, a similar protein has been reported to play a role in liver organogenesis. A pseudogene of this gene is located on the long arm of chromosome X. Alternative splicing results in multiple transcript variants. (RefSeq, Jul 2013)
